Subject: Catalog cache invalidation — action needed

Team, Brindlework's catalog feed now emits invalidation events per SKU instead of per category. Update your consumers before the 14th or you'll serve stale entries. Docs note for future maintainers: the old category events stop entirely after cutover. Test against our sandbox relay; authenticate with the token below.

login token, yajeg-fawif: eyJhbGciOiJIUzI1NiIsInR5cCI6IkpXVCJ9.eyJzdWIiOiIEdPQYnZXaZIn0.HSRTnYZBx0Qc

## 3.8.0 — Changed defaults in Mapforge tile cache

Heads up, on-call folks: the Mapforge cache layer now evicts by LRU instead of TTL-only, and the default memory ceiling doubled. Cold-start warmup is also on by default, so expect a brief CPU spike after restarts — that's normal, don't page anyone. Stale-while-revalidate is enabled for zoom levels 0–8. After upgrading, nodes pick up the new defaults shown here:

config for kajof-fahif:
[druael]
port = 9000
region = east-4
host = druael.paliqlabs.internal
timeout_ms = 2000
retries = 2

Ticket #4471 — Duplicate customer records surviving merge pass

For plugin authors integrating with the Lintmere dedup API: merges triggered via the plugin hook currently skip the secondary email-normalization step, so records differing only by casing remain separate. Until the fix lands, normalize emails client-side before calling merge. The patched behavior ships in the next point release; please test your plugins against the staging build identified immediately below.

session token of kagup-hahaf = htk3_2b8